Why Work with a Medicare Insurance Agent in North Carolina?
Medicare Insurance is not one-size-fits-all. From Original Medicare Insurance to Medigap and Medicare Advantage plans, your choices depend on your health, your finances, and what’s available in North Carolina.
A local agent can help you:
- Compare Medicare Insurance Advantage plans in North Carolina
- Review Part D (prescription drug) coverage options
- Explore Medigap (Supplement) plans accepted in NC
- Understand enrollment periods and avoid penalties
- Navigate Medicare Insurance if you’re still working or retiring soon
- Coordinate coverage with North Carolina Medicaid if eligible
